【前端求职秘籍】如何高效讲清项目中的难点与亮点

前端求职秘籍:如何高效讲清项目中的难点与亮点

一、为什么这个问题决定面试成败?

当面试官提出"请介绍项目中的难点与亮点"时,85%的候选人会陷入以下误区:

  • ❌ 流水账式叙述:平铺直叙功能模块
  • ❌ 技术堆砌:罗列框架工具却无深度思考
  • ❌ 避重就轻:用"需求变更"等非技术因素充当难点

实际上,这道题是面试官验证候选人技术决策能力问题解决思维价值创造意识的三维检测器。以电商详情页项目为例,日均500万PV的背后,藏着真正的技术较量。

二、项目难点解析方法论

2.1 技术难点黄金公式

技术挑战 = 业务场景 + 技术约束 + 创新方案

2.2 真实案例拆解

案例:微前端架构落地

  • 背景:多团队协作的SaaS后台系统
  • 难点:模块版本冲突、独立部署需求
  • 方案:采用Vite模块联邦实现去中心化架构
    • 模块共享率提升60%
    • 构建时间缩短40%

2.3 技术亮点提炼技巧

参考开源项目优化思路:

"就像LLaMA Factory项目通过统一微调框架支持多种大模型,我们在技术选型时也建立了可复用的架构规范"

三、STAR-R 表达框架

阶段 说明 示例
Situation 项目背景 "日均500万PV的电商详情页"
Task 核心任务 "首屏加载需控制在800ms内"
Action 技术方案 "实现React组件级按需加载"
Result 量化结果 "LCP指标优化62%"
Reflection 技术反思 "Next.js的ISR方案可能更优"

四、高频追问应对策略

4.1 技术决策类问题

典型问题:"为什么选择Vite而不是Webpack?"

应答要点:

  • 对比构建速度差异(HMR快5到10倍)
  • 模块联邦的天然支持
  • 与Monorepo架构的契合度

4.2 技术深度类问题

典型问题:"微前端状态管理如何设计?"

技术栈组合:

Redux Toolkit + Custom Event + BroadcastChannel

五、持续提升方法论

  • 建立技术决策日志,记录每个技术选型的对比分析
  • 定期进行技术方案复盘,参考LLaMA Factory的微调思路
  • 使用Github Gist整理技术难点解决方案

想获取更多前端面试实战案例,请访问 fe.ecool.fun

掌握项目表述之道,让每个技术决策都成为你的竞争力注脚。记住:优秀的工程师不仅要会写代码,更要会讲好代码背后的故事。

© 本文版权归作者所有,转载请注明出处